Transaction 5ccc87060173290cc1bcdc095ad4304b063615e849f88ef5a2a35525b989071a

2 Input
1 Outputs
  • 5ccc87060173290cc1bcdc095ad4304b063615e849f88ef5a2a35525b989071a:0
  • value  705352
    address  32Q8maDkMJe8wKXoiZ2rhZzyCDH9SJEFxk